In this role, you will:

  • Deliver exceptional nursing care to emergency and hospitalised patients
  • Support veterinarians with diagnostics, treatments, and emergency procedures
  • Monitor patients, administer medications, and maintain accurate medical records
  • Assist in surgical and critical care cases as required
  • Communicate effectively and empathetically with clients during stressful situations
  • Uphold hospital policies, infection control standards, and safety procedures
  • Contribute positively to team culture and knowledge sharing

Our ideal candidate, will have:

  • A Certificate IV in Veterinary Nursing (or equivalent qualification)
  • Minimum 2+ years clinical experience (GP or Emergency)
  • Demonstrated ability to work effectively under pressure
  • Strong communication, teamwork, and problem-solving skills
  • Flexibility to work evenings, nights, weekends, and public holidays as part of a rotating roster
  • Commitment to professional growth and continuing education

About Greencross Vets

Established in 1994, Greencross Vets is the largest veterinary services provider in Australia where we operate over 150+ clinics including General Practices and Animal Emergency Clinics.

As Australia's leading veterinary group, we provide pet owners access to a network of well-equipped veterinary practices run by local veterinary teams, which offer exceptional client and patient care.

We feature some of the most advanced practices in the veterinary industry and choose the best diagnostic tools, treatments and preventative measures based on clinical excellence.

Greencross are part of a community of vets who enjoy sharing their knowledge and clinical expertise. Complex cases can be discussed with our centres of excellence, where we have the most advanced equipment and nationally recognised teams of specialist vets. Finally, there’s our Vet Advisory Board (VAB) that leads our clinical practice and maintains our high standards consistently across the group.

Our operations include:

• General Practices

• Emergency Centres

• Specialist Centres

General practices, consisting of veterinary practices that offer consultations and associated diagnostics capabilities and general practice medical and surgical treatment options. Emergency centres, providing full animal hospital facilities for after-hours care and treatment of sick pets, and Specialist centres providing veterinary care across a number of specialist services including medicine, surgery, pathology, radiology, dermatology, cardiology, ophthalmology and dentistry.
